Transaction 43f706c1839eceb230e78a46a61b17ff8e3058bcc14a342510c2db2245941991

8 Input
2 Outputs
  • 43f706c1839eceb230e78a46a61b17ff8e3058bcc14a342510c2db2245941991:0
  • value  100769727
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 43f706c1839eceb230e78a46a61b17ff8e3058bcc14a342510c2db2245941991:1
  • value  998745
    address  38JMbYPsNTBfG8ieb3ng12hNh8fUo1fxTK